The Medical Landscape of Greece

Greece is the birthplace of Western medicine. Hippocrates of Kos (circa 460-370 BC), the "Father of Medicine," established medicine as a rational discipline separate from religion and superstition. The Hippocratic Corpus — a collection of approximately 60 medical texts — laid the foundations for clinical observation, medical ethics, and the systematic study of disease. The Hippocratic Oath, though likely composed by followers rather than Hippocrates himself, remains the most famous statement of medical ethics in history. The Asklepion healing temples, dedicated to Asklepios, the god of medicine, combined religious ritual with early medical practice; the Asklepion at Epidaurus is the best preserved.

Galen of Pergamon (129-216 AD), who practiced in Rome but was trained in the Greek medical tradition at Alexandria, dominated Western medicine for over 1,300 years. His anatomical and physiological writings, though often erroneous, established systematic medical reasoning. Modern Greece has rebuilt its medical infrastructure significantly since the 20th century. The Evangelismos Hospital in Athens, founded in 1884, is the country's largest public hospital. Greece's universal healthcare system, while challenged by the financial crisis of the 2010s, has produced notable outcomes in areas including cardiology and ophthalmology.

Ghost Traditions and Supernatural Beliefs in Greece

Greece's ghost traditions stretch back over three thousand years to the foundations of Western civilization, originating in the ancient Greek concepts of the afterlife that influenced all subsequent Western thinking about death and the supernatural. The ancient Greeks believed that upon death, the psyche (soul/breath) departed the body and traveled to the underworld realm of Hades, guided by Hermes Psychopompos (Hermes the Soul-Guide). The geography of the afterlife was elaborately mapped: the Rivers Styx, Acheron, Lethe, Phlegethon, and Cocytus separated the living from the dead, and Charon the ferryman demanded an obol (coin) for passage — hence the Greek practice of placing coins on the eyes or in the mouth of the deceased.

The ancient Greeks practiced necromancy — communication with the dead — at specific oracular sites. The Necromanteion (Oracle of the Dead) at Ephyra in Epirus, excavated by archaeologist Sotirios Dakaris in the 1950s and 1960s, was a temple where pilgrims underwent elaborate multi-day rituals including fasting, hallucinogenic substances, and disorientation techniques before descending into underground chambers to consult the spirits of the dead. Homer's "Odyssey" (Book XI) describes Odysseus summoning the ghosts of the dead by pouring blood sacrifices into a trench — a literary account of actual Greek necromantic practice.

Modern Greek ghost traditions blend ancient beliefs with Orthodox Christian eschatology. The "vrykolakas" — the Greek undead, a corpse that rises from the grave and brings disease or death — was widely feared into the 19th century and prompted the practice of exhuming bodies three to seven years after burial to ensure the bones were properly decomposed. If the body was found intact, it was considered cursed, and rituals including the involvement of priests were performed to lay it to rest.

Miraculous Accounts and Divine Intervention in Greece

The Greek Orthodox tradition is rich with miracle accounts, many centered on icons that are believed to weep, bleed, or produce myrrh. The Tinos Island icon of the Panagia Evangelistria (Our Lady of the Annunciation), discovered in 1823 following visions by the nun Pelagia, is Greece's most venerated icon and the destination of massive annual pilgrimages on August 15th, the Feast of the Assumption. The shrine has accumulated numerous healing claims over two centuries. The phenomenon of "streaming" icons — icons that exude a fragrant oil — has been documented at churches across Greece and has been investigated by skeptics and believers alike. Greek Orthodoxy also venerates incorrupt saints, whose preserved bodies are displayed in churches. The relics of St. Spyridon in Corfu and St. Gerasimos in Kefalonia are believed to perform ongoing miracles, and elaborate annual processions honor these saints.

The neuroimaging research of Dr. Jimo Borjigin at the University of Michigan, published in Proceedings of the National Academy of Sciences in 2013, demonstrated a surge of organized gamma-wave activity in the brains of rats during the period immediately following cardiac arrest. This surge — characterized by increased coherence and directed connectivity between brain regions — was even more organized than the gamma activity observed during normal waking consciousness. Borjigin's findings were initially interpreted by some commentators as a neurological explanation for NDEs, suggesting that the dying brain produces a burst of activity that could generate vivid conscious experiences. However, the interpretation is more nuanced than it first appears. First, the study was conducted in rats, and the applicability to human consciousness is uncertain. Second, the gamma surge lasted only about 30 seconds after cardiac arrest, while NDEs often include experiences that subjectively span much longer periods. Third, the study does not explain the veridical content of NDEs — a surge of brain activity might produce vivid experiences, but it does not explain how those experiences can include accurate perceptions of external events. Fourth, the gamma surge occurs in all dying brains, but only a minority of cardiac arrest survivors report NDEs, suggesting that the surge alone is not sufficient to produce the experience. The Pam Reynolds case, documented in detail by Dr. Michael Sabom in Light and Death (1998), is arguably the most thoroughly documented NDE case in the medical literature. Reynolds underwent a "standstill" operation for a giant basilar artery aneurysm in 1991, during which her body temperature was lowered to 60°F, her heart was stopped, and her brain was drained of blood. Her EEG was flat, and her brainstem responses were absent — conditions that are incompatible with any form of conscious awareness under the current neuroscientific paradigm. Despite these conditions, Reynolds reported a detailed NDE that included an out-of-body experience in which she observed the surgical procedure from a vantage point above the operating table. She accurately described the bone saw used to open her skull (describing it as looking like "an electric toothbrush"), a female surgeon's surprise at the size of her femoral arteries, and a conversation between surgeons about whether to cannulate an artery in her right or left groin — all details she could not have known through normal means, as her eyes were taped shut and her ears were blocked with molded speakers emitting loud clicking sounds for brainstem monitoring. The Reynolds case has been the subject of extensive debate, with skeptics suggesting that her observations may have occurred during the induction or recovery phases of anesthesia rather than during the period of total brain inactivity. However, the specific details she reported correspond to events that occurred during the standstill phase itself. The research of Dr. Bruce Greyson on near-death experiences spans four decades and over 100 peer-reviewed publications, making him the most prolific NDE researcher in history. Greyson's most significant contributions include the development of the NDE Scale (1983), a 16-item validated questionnaire that assesses four domains of NDE features — cognitive, affective, paranormal, and transcendental — and provides a quantitative score that allows for rigorous comparison across studies. The NDE Scale has been translated into over 20 languages and is used by virtually every NDE research group in the world. Greyson's research has also established several key findings about NDEs: that they are not related to the patient's expectations or prior knowledge of NDEs; that they produce lasting personality changes (increased compassion, decreased death anxiety, reduced materialism); that they occur across all demographics and cannot be predicted by any known variable; and that the quality of consciousness during an NDE often exceeds that of normal waking consciousness. In his book After (2021), Greyson synthesizes his decades of research and argues that NDEs provide evidence that consciousness is not produced by the brain — a position he acknowledges is controversial but maintains is supported by the accumulated evidence. The AWARE II study (2014-2022), led by Dr. Sam Parnia at NYU Langone Medical Center, expanded on the original AWARE protocol with enhanced monitoring. The study placed 1,520 cardiac arrest patients under systematic observation, with EEG monitoring, cerebral oximetry, and hidden visual targets. Results published in 2022 found that approximately 40% of survivors had memories and perceptions during cardiac arrest, including 20% who described NDE-like experiences. Crucially, the study documented brain activity spikes — gamma waves and delta surges — up to 60 minutes into CPR, challenging the conventional understanding that the brain ceases function within seconds of cardiac arrest. The NDERF (Near-Death Experience Research Foundation) database, maintained by Dr. Jeffrey Long and Jody Long, represents the world's largest collection of NDE accounts, with over 5,000 detailed narratives from experiencers in dozens of countries. The database allows researchers to analyze patterns across thousands of cases, identifying both the universal features of NDEs (the tunnel, the light, the life review, the encounter with deceased relatives) and the individual variations that make each experience unique. Long's analysis, published in Evidence of the Afterlife and God and the Afterlife, uses this data to construct nine independent lines of evidence for the reality of NDEs as genuine experiences of consciousness separated from the body.
